Abstract: A method for integrity protection scheme by a mobile communication device or a core network entity according to a first exemplary aspect of the present disclosure includes configuring settings and parameters for integrity protection for user data with another party; receiving user plane data from the other party, calculating Message Authentication Code for Integrity (MAC-I) for a part of the data and checking integrity of the part of the data.

Abstract: A method for providing a key derivation function (KDF) negotiation in a 5G network is provided. The method which includes: selecting a specific KDF at a UE and at the network for at least one security related key derivation; and transmitting, said selected KDF to the UE and to other network functions to indicate said selected KDF for generating specific security key at a receiver side.

Abstract: The present document proposes security procedures for 3GPP Common API Framework (CAPIF) to solve various security issues that can occur during various phases such as, (i) API invoker Onboarding, (ii) API invoker Offboarding, (iii) Service API publishing, (iv) Service API unpublishing, (v) Update service APIs, (vi) Service API discovery, (vii) API invoker obtaining authorization from CAPIF core function (CCF) to access service API, (viii) Authentication between API invoker and API exposing function (AEF) upon the service invocation, (ix) Retrieve service APIs, (x) CAPIF event subscription, (xi) CAPIF event unsubscription, and (xii) API invoker authorization to access service APIs.

Abstract: The present disclosure relates to authentication methods supported by the User Equipment (UE) to the core network and authentication method (selected by the core network) to the UE. These can be used for negotiating any primary or secondary (or any) authentication method and are applicable when multiple authentication methods are supported at the UE and the network (authentication server). Further, the present disclosure also offers security solution to prevent modification or tampering of the parameters in the mechanisms in order to prevent attacks such as bidding-down, Denial of Service (DoS) and Man-In-The-Middle (MITM).

Abstract: A communication terminal capable of preventing a reduction in security level that is caused at the time of establishing multiple connections via 3GPP Access and Non-3GPP Access. A communication terminal according to the present disclosure includes: a communication unit configured to communicate with gateway devices disposed in a preceding stage of a core network device via an Untrusted Non-3GPP Access; and a key derivation unit configured to derive a second security key used for security processing of a message transmitted using a defined protocol with the gateway device, from a first security key used for security processing of a message transmitted using a defined protocol with the core network device.
